Kirov Region is among the anti-leaders in diabetes.
At an extended meeting of the Rospotrebnadzor board, Tatyana Golikova stated that the current indicators of diabetes prevalence raise "serious concern." According to her, the disease is rapidly gaining momentum, and the main reason lies in the eating habits of Russians — in the types of products and the volumes they consume, reports the newspaper "Kommersant."
According to the Ministry of Health, there are currently more than 6 million adults and about 65,000 children living with a diagnosis of "diabetes" in Russia. However, the statistics are uneven: the disease is most often detected in the Republic of Karelia, Ivanovo, and Kirov regions. The presence of the Kirov region on this list raises additional questions for regional authorities and medical professionals regarding prevention and early diagnosis.
The situation in Russia is developing against the backdrop of a global trend. According to WHO data, over the past few decades, the number of adults with diabetes worldwide has exceeded 800 million people, increasing more than fourfold since 1990. Experts agree: without systemic changes in approaches to nutrition and health monitoring, the burden on the healthcare system will continue to grow.
